Mike Vrabel reportedly interested in 1 potential head coach vacancy

Mike Vrabel is facing an uncertain future with the Tennessee Titans following a disappointing season, and there is one other job that the veteran head coach might have his eye on.

According to Jordan Schultz of Bleacher Report, Vrabel would have interest in becoming the coach of the New England Patriots should his former team part ways with Bill Belichick.

The Titans finished 6-11 after their upset win over the Jacksonville Jaguars on Sunday. They missed the postseason last year as well. Vrabel signed an extension with Tennessee Prior to last season.

One NFL insider who used to work in the Patriots’ front office said this week that Vrabel is not thrilled with the situation in Tennessee and may want out. It is possible that Vrabel is waiting to see what happens with Belichick and the Patriots before making a final decision about his own future.

Vrabel played linebacker for the Patriots from 2001 to 2008. He was a core member of the first three Super Bowl-winning teams of the Belichick era. A report during the season claimed Vrabel would be Patriots owner Robert Kraft’s dream candidate if the Patriots move on from Belichick.

There is no guarantee that Belichick will leave New England, however. The 71-year-old coach told reporters on Monday that he remains under contract and expects to have several meetings with Kraft. Belichick also hinted that he may be open to one major change if he returns to the Patriots.
